Synopsis: In a home for elders in Havana, the days of Antonio, Avelina, Praxedes, Gloria and Urbano elapse in the midst of friends, memories and future plans.
Film Festivals:
- VII International Film Festival of the New Latin America Cinema. Havana, Cuba 1985. XXIX International Leipzig Festival for Documentary and Short Films, Leipzig, 1986
Award:
“Prize of the World Federation of Democratic Youth” XXIX, International Leipzig Festival for Documentary and Short Films, Leipzig, 1986

Synopsis: The friends of Jesus Perez, most known as Oba llu, greater drum of the religion Yoruba, remembered his life while paying to him a tribute full of music, in the same “solar” where he lived in the Cayo Hueso neighborhood in the Havana.
Film Festivals:
- II UNEAC Festival of Film, Radio and TV , Havana, Cuba, 1985
- VII International Film Festival of the New Latin America Cinema. Havana, Cuba, 1985
Award:
-“Caracol Award" Best Documentary: "OBA– ILU”, II UNEAC Festival of Film, Radio and TV, Havana, Cuba, 1985
